File version: 5.0.1084.20423 I'm using an AutoCompleteBox whose SuggestionsSource is a bunch of 3 letter codes. I've been asked to make it so that if you double-click it, it will clear the contents and show the full list. I tried attaching to PreviewMouseDoubleClick and MouseDoubleClick and setting the property or Text or SetCurrentValue(AutoCompleteBox.TextProperty to null, to no avail. The primary reason this came up is that double-click + bksp does not open the drop-down. A fix for that would probably suffice, but the clearing behavior would be great too.

Hello I've added a ShowAllSuggestions method to the AutoCompleteBox which you can use to implement these scenarios. You can attach an event handler to TextChanged and then call this method if the length of the Text value is 0. This will be available in the next nightly build. Jason Fauchelle |
